Overview
17CrNiMo6
1.6587
Premium CrNiMo case hardening steel for demanding gear applications. Ni 1.2-1.5% + Mo 0.25-0.35% give excellent core toughness and deep hardenability β suitable for large gears up to 400mm ruling section. Surface HRC 60-63 after carburizing. THE wind turbine gearbox steel. Also used for large industrial gearboxes, mining equipment, and heavy truck transmissions.
27MnCrB5-2
1.7182
Manganese-chromium-boron steel for direct hardening and hot stamping. Boron addition (0.0008-0.005%) dramatically improves hardenability at low cost. The standard grade for automotive press-hardened body-in-white components (B-pillar, side impact beams, bumper reinforcements).

Chemical composition (wt%)
| Element | 17CrNiMo6 | 27MnCrB5-2 | Overlap |
|---|---|---|---|
| C | 0.15β0.21% | 0.24β0.3% | No overlap |
| Si | 0β0.4% | 0β0.4% | OK |
| Mn | 0.5β0.9% | 1.1β1.4% | No overlap |
| P | β | 0β0.025% | β |
Mechanical properties
| Property | 17CrNiMo6 | 27MnCrB5-2 | Unit |
|---|---|---|---|
| hardness_hrc | 60β63 | β | HRC |
| tensile_strength | 1000β1300 | 900β1100 | MPa |
| yield_strength | 700β1000 | β₯ 700 | MPa |
